Oxidizing acids, being strong oxidizing agents, can often oxidize certain less reactive metals, in which the active oxidizing agent is not H ions. For example, copper is a rather unreactive metal, and has no reaction with concentrated hydrochloric acid. WebHydrochloric acid is a nonoxidizing acid that exhibits weak reducing properties and is frequently used for decomposition of inorganic matrices. The boiling temperature of azeotrope (36% HCl) is 109 °C at atmospheric pressure and, as HNO 3, it can be purified by subboiling distillation [1,2]. WebConc.H 3PO 4 is a non-oxidizing acid. WebIf both ends of an aldose chain are oxidized to carboxylic acids the product is called an aldaric acid. By converting an aldose to its corresponding aldaric acid derivative, the ends of the chain become identical (this could also be accomplished by reducing the aldehyde to CH 2 OH, as noted below). WebAn oxidizing agent (often referred to as an oxidizer or an oxidant) is a chemical species that tends to oxidize other substances, i.e. cause an increase in the oxidation state of the substance by making it lose electrons. Common examples of oxidizing agents include halogens (such as chlorine and fluorine), oxygen, and hydrogen peroxide (H 2 O 2 ).

An oxidizing agent is a substance that usually reacts by removing electrons from other substances, a process known as oxidation. The opposite process (addition of electrons to a compound) is known as reduction and always occurs simultaneously with oxidation.
